Spring 2026 Lecture Upper DivisionThis course will introduce systematic review methodology of published health sciences literature. Students will learn to form research questions, develop inclusion and exclusion criteria, search for evidence, manage data, and assess the risk of bias.
Learning Outcomes1Analyze and articulate the sequential steps encompassing the systematic review process.
2Construct and refine a reproducible and systematic search strategy tailored to specific research inquiries.
3Execute the management of citation data to support systematic review processes.
4Design a systematic review protocol adhering to established guidelines and standards.
